Po (Jack Black) and his best friends Tigress (Angelina Jolie), Monkey (Jackie Chan), Mantis (Seth Rogen), Viper (Lucy Lu) and Crane (David Cross) are back. Shifu (Dustin Hoffman) has put Po in charge of the training and so far it is not running smoothly. Po can't figure out who he really is. Then, his long lost Father Li (Bryan Cranston) shows up and reveals that there is actually a secret Panda paradise where all of his fellow pandas live and Po must return to his village to find his true self. When a supernatural bull named Kai (JK Simmons) comes to Earth and begins to steal the "Chi" from all of the Kung Fu Masters, Po must dig deep within himself and use all of his skills to train his fellow pandas to become Kung Fu warriors and defeat Kai.

This installment is just as fun as the others. The voice work is great and the animation is just eye-popping. The colors are bright and the battle scenes fill the screen. You don't want to look away or you might miss something. The movie is sweet, funny and has a good message. Take the kids and you won't be disappointed. Go see it.
